Given details
1. Magna charter needs a plane for a time duration of 7 years, which can be taken on lease or bought from stellar leasing company
2. In the event that Magna charter has purchase the plane, it is qualified for depreciation, depreciation being the expense; it decreases the profit, then by profit amount.
3. Therefore tax savings on depreciation is the amount of cash inflow
4. correspondingly the lease rentals is expensive, consequently reducing the profit, thereby tax amount also.
5. Magna Charter will have to select the option that gives minimal cash out flows.
6. since the cash flows are in separate periods, & they cannot be compared, thus the cashflows are discounting to today's current value.
7. Discounting of Cash flows shall be done at post tax cost of debt, thus discount rate is 8% (10% * (1- 20%)) for Magna & 6% (10% * (1- 40%) ) for Stellar leasing company.

<h3>What is a valid contract?</h3>
When we enter into an agreement with another person to carry out any commercial activity, we generally must create a document in which all the terms and conditions of the contract are established in order to bind both parties to comply with the contract.
If another type of contract is made, for example by telephone, spoken or other modality that does not have ways of verifying what was agreed, it can be considered as invalid contracts.
